Two forces with magnitudes of 100 and 50 pounds act on an object at angles of 50° and 160°, respectively. Find the direction and magnitude of the resultant force

The resultant force is the sum of all forces positioned at different directions and placed in a specific angle. In this case, we can take the short way to answer this problem. we use the calculator and shift the mode to complex to add 100<50 and 50<160. the answer is 95.29<79.54. The magnitude is 95.29 pounds and the angle is 79.54°.
